The Razer Huntsman V3 TKL is a tenkeyless esports gaming keyboard designed for competitive players who demand instant response and precise control. Its Gen-2 Analog Optical Switches deliver adjustable actuation from 0.1mm to 4.0mm, allowing you to fine-tune your keystrokes for speed or accuracy. With Rapid Trigger and Snap Tap, you can execute faster directional changes and repeated inputs with minimal delay.
Experience response times up to 8× faster than standard keyboards with true 8000Hz polling. This ensures your commands register instantly, giving you a split-second advantage in fast-paced shooters and competitive titles.
The Gen-2 Analog Optical Switches feature adjustable actuation and Rapid Trigger, which resets the switch at the exact point of release. This allows for ultra-fast repeated inputs and smoother movement in games, ideal for strafing, bunny hopping, and other advanced techniques.
With Razer Snap Tap, when two assigned keys are pressed simultaneously, the keyboard prioritizes your intended input, enabling quicker direction changes without lifting your fingers. This is especially useful in FPS games for counter-strafing.
The compact TKL design frees up desk space, giving your mouse more room for low-sensitivity aim. This layout is preferred by many esports pros for its ergonomic efficiency and tournament compatibility.
Adjust actuation height and Rapid Trigger sensitivity directly on the keyboard using the number row, and save settings to onboard memory. No software required, making it ready for tournament use.
Doubleshot PBT keycaps resist shine and fading, while the aluminum top plate adds rigidity. Individually lubricated switches and dense foam dampening provide a smooth, quiet keystroke for long gaming sessions.

Use the number row keys (1-0) while holding the Fn key to cycle through actuation points from 0.1mm to 4.0mm. The selected point is shown via the Caps Lock indicator. You can also adjust Rapid Trigger sensitivity using the on-board controls without software.
Rapid Trigger resets the switch the moment you release, allowing faster repeated inputs. To enable, press Fn+Spacebar to toggle Rapid Trigger on/off. Sensitivity can be adjusted using Fn+the number row (1-0).
Snap Tap is pre-assigned to specific key pairs (e.g., A and D). It works when both keys are pressed, prioritizing the last pressed key. This feature is designed for FPS movement and cannot be remapped without software.
